by suleman36 » Sat Jan 13, 2007 9:18 pm

thick heavy bass = bigger box
deeper bass = lower tuned frequency
louder, but accurate = smaller box, higher tuned frequency
pure spl = smaller box, very high frequency (~46 Hz)

Im looking for louder but accurate. I dont like sloppy bass that misses notes. I whould like to feel the kick drums in rock and feel the rap bass notes with authority and feel the punch in the chest. Im not so crazy about deep bass such as 30hz and lower.

Im thinking 1.5-1.75 net @ 34-36hz
